iOS 14.2 beta 2 brings us new emoji including a bubble tea, the trans flag, and ninjas among others

As we told you, we already have among us the sSecond beta version of iOS 14.2, the next operating system for Apple mobile devices. The rate of launching betas is being accelerated, and everything seems to indicate that the reason is that the next iPhone would come with this base operating system. iOS 14.2 will bring us improvements in the stability of iOS 14, in addition to recovering (in the second beta) the new Apple Watch dials as well as the blood oxygen meter, and new emoji as announced by the Emojipedia website. Here we tell you more about the next emoji that we will see in iOS 14.2.

And there is no official release date of iOS 14.2, yes, as you can see in the image that heads this post now we will find a bubble tea, very popular in Asian countries, a new trans flag, new animals, a hug, new tools, etc ... Emojis that the Unicode consortium approved at the beginning of the year and that Apple presented last July. In total they are 117 new emoji added to iPhone, iPad, and Mac keyboards this year, with different skin tones, and inclusion of genders.

Emoji that now are a lot easier to use thanks to the new layout in iOS 14 which also allows us to search for them by text (something that already existed in macOS by the way), that is, Now we can search for «Spanish flag» and iOS will show us the emoji that has to do with this. News for these symbols that we use so much in our communications, and without which we could live (or yes). With this release the emoji catalog of this year would be completed and now we can only see the next releases of the Unicode consortium, it is becoming easier to find an emoji that suits our needs.
